Prisons Dept denies home minister involved in tender process


The Prisons Department says all procurements for services and goods were carried out through the eProcurement system to ensure transparency in the implementation of government tenders. – Prisons Department website pic, August 15, 2023.

THE Prisons Department has denied that Home Minister Saifuddin Nasution Ismail was involved in the tender for the supply of prison clothes, as spread on social media recently.

The department in a statement said that all procurements for services and goods were carried out through the eProcurement System to ensure transparency in the implementation of government tenders.

“The tender is also subject to financial regulations and the companies brought forward for consideration by the Home Ministry’s Procurement Board had passed the evaluations by the Tender Opening Committee, Technical Evaluation Committee and Financial Evaluation Committee,” read the statement today.

It said the procurement board had also met on July 10 to finalise the winner of the tender.

“Therefore, there has been no delay in this tender process,” it added. – Bernama, August 15, 2023.
